Covid claims 94, infects 3,724 more in Bangladesh

Covid claimed lives of 94 more people and infected 3,724 in Bangladesh in 24 hours ending Monday morning.

With the latest statistics, the total death toll hits 26,109 and infections to 14,97,261 since the country had recorded the first Covid infection on March 8, 2020, and death from the viral disease on March 18, 2020.

The daily test positivity rate is 12.07 per cent.

Among the deceased, 45 are male and 49 are female patients.

The Directorate General of Health Services came up with the latest statistics on its daily Covid press release.

A total of 30,855 samples have been tested during the reporting period across the country at 789 laboratories while Bangladesh had tested 89,00,248 samples as of August 30.

In the past 24 hours, 6,186 patients recovered from the viral disease totaling the recovery to 14,21,883.

In case of the divisions, Dhaka logged the highest death toll of 43 and Chattogram logged 27 deaths.

A least 35 patients died at the Covid units of hospitals in Rajshahi, Mymensingh, Kushtia, Barishal, Chattogram and Satkhira.

Among them, 19 were Covid patients, 15 had symptoms and the remaining one had post-Covid complications.
